The first step in curating your shop is to understand the essence of Rascal Does Not Dream. This light novel series turned popular anime is known for its intricate storytelling, relatable characters, and unique blend of romance, comedy, and supernatural elements. Therefore, your shop should reflect these themes through its product selection and overall ambiance.
Offering a variety of products is crucial. From action figures depicting main characters like Sakuta Azusagawa and Mai Sakurajima to clothing items featuring iconic quotes or symbols from the series – diversity in inventory can attract a wider audience range. Don’t forget about other merchandise types such as posters, keychains or even limited edition collectibles which often hold high appeal to dedicated fans.
However, curation doesn’t stop at product selection alone. The way you display these items plays an equally important role in creating an engaging shopping environment. Create themed sections within your store that focus on different aspects of the Rascal Does Not Dream universe – perhaps one corner could be dedicated to each character with their respective merchandise neatly arranged together.
To enhance customer experience further, consider incorporating interactive elements into your shop layout. A viewing area where visitors can watch episodes from the anime or read excerpts from the light novels can provide them with context if they’re new to Rascal Does Not Dream while also serving as a relaxation spot for regular customers.
In addition to physical curation strategies mentioned above, maintaining an active online presence can significantly boost your business’ reach too. Utilize social media platforms effectively by regularly posting updates about new arrivals or upcoming promotions; engage with followers by organizing contests or polls related to the franchise.
Lastly, don’t underestimate the power of customer feedback. Regularly ask for reviews and suggestions from your customers and use this information to improve your shop.
